CTO Line indicator for TradingView
//@version=4
study(title="CTO Line", shorttitle="CTO", overlay=true, resolution="")
smma(src, length) =>
smma = 0.0
smma := na(smma[1]) ? sma(src, length) : (smma[1] * (length - 1) + src) / length
smma
v1 = smma(hl2, 15)
m1 = smma(hl2, 19)
m2 = smma(hl2, 25)
v2 = smma(hl2, 29)
p2 = v1<m1 != v1<v2 or m2<v2 != v1<v2
p3 = not p2 and v1<v2
p1 = not p2 and not p3
c = p1 ? color.orange : p2 ? color.silver : color.navy
line1 = plot(v1, "Line 1", color=c)
line2 = plot(v2, "Line 2", color=c)
fill(line1, line2, color=c)
